How they compare

Kansai region currently reports 946.46 Square kilometres against 54.85 Square kilometres in Papua New Guinea, a difference of 891.61 Square kilometres.

That makes Kansai region's figure about 17.3 times Papua New Guinea's.

Across all 5 years both countries report, Kansai region has been ahead every year.

Kansai region ranks 137th and Papua New Guinea ranks 139th of 758 regions.

Kansai region has averaged higher in every one of the 3 decades both report.

The land cover dataset provides a global assessment of land cover and land cover change to monitor pressures on ecosystems and biodiversity. By using geospatial data with high spatio-temporal resolution, it develops a set of internationally comparable indicators with a long time series and a five-year interval from 2000 to 2022 for the Climate Change Initiative Land Cover dataset, and from 1975 to 2030 for the Global Human Settlement Layer dataset. Please see the working paper for a more complete description of the methods. The dataset has a global coverage on the national level, while on the sub-national TL2 level (i.e. large subnational regions) results are reported for all OECD countries as well as for Argentina, Brazil, China, India, Indonesia and South Africa. The following country aggregates are included: Euro area, European Union, Advanced economies, Emerging market economies, G7, G20, OECD, OECD Europe, OECD Asia Oceania, OECD Americas, the LAC region and the World.
